Compiling ParaGUI 1.1.7 on my Gentoo Linux works fine.
Doing the same on the latest (well, 050704 snapshot of) cvs sources
causes an eternal loop of ./configure..
I did:
./autogen.sh
./configure
make
..then the make starts a configure something, and _never_ really gets
to the compiling...
Note: even 'make clean' does this:
$make clean
cd . && aclocal
cd . && automake --foreign Makefile
cd . && autoconf
...
Any hints, has anyone else seen this happen??
